I am in BC Canada, we use PST provicial sales tax, when filing a return we are eligible for a commision if we file on time , when preparing the PST retun , I entered the commision as a positive amount when it should have been a negative amount. Not my Tax module shows too much tax owing. how to I make the module, the leger and the balance sheet matsh

If you accidentally entered the PST commission as a positive number instead of a negative one, you can resolve this by unfiling or making adjustments to your PST return. However, only an accountant has the authority to unfile or make the necessary corrections to your file. If you don't have an accountant, I recommend contacting our live support team for assistance. They can access your account in real time to help unfile the return or guide you through making the necessary adjustments.

 

Here's how to contact our support team:

 

  1. Click the Help menu or the (?) icon in the upper-right corner of QuickBooks Online.
  2. Select the Search tab.
  3. Type "contact us" in the chat box and press enter.
  4. Hit Contact Us.
  5. Choose your preferred support option: Have us Callback or start a Chat.
